I flew Delta..the sherpa had plenty of room under the seat..but there is
a hefty 75.00 charge each way. I have also brought him on air tran, they
only charged 50.00 each way but there is a weight limit of 14lbs
including the sherpa....Buster weighs 20 Lbs not in the Sherpa, but they
didn't even look at him. I had him at my feet at the counter, and I had
to go to the main check-in gate.  However, the flight attendent made me
turn the sherpa sideways instead of long so that he wouldn't stick out
past the metal of the seat frame....the sherpa was a tight fit. Delta
could care less I had him out as far as I could and still have a small
space for my feet.
